Greater London Borough

Southwark
Planning & Building Contacts

A central south London borough stretching from the Thames at Bankside to Dulwich village, with around 35 conservation areas, the internationally significant Dulwich Picture Gallery, major Thames riverside development and the diverse neighbourhoods of Bermondsey, Peckham and Camberwell.

Planning Authority

Southwark Council - local planning authority for the borough
Southwark is one of the most active development boroughs in London. The Thames riverside and Elephant and Castle are major opportunity areas with specific tall building and design quality policies. Review the relevant Supplementary Planning Documents before applying in these zones.

Around 35 conservation areas include Bankside, Borough, Bermondsey, Camberwell, Dulwich Village and Peckham. The Thames riverside from Bankside to Canada Water is subject to intense development pressure and specific design policies. Elephant and Castle is a major regeneration Opportunity Area. Dulwich Village and the Dulwich Estate have distinctive planning policies - the Dulwich Estate Scheme of Management applies to much of the Dulwich area and is administered separately. Peckham town centre is an active regeneration area.
Building Control
Southwark Council
Building Control
Building regulations approval is required for most structural work, extensions, loft conversions, new windows and heating system changes. You may use either the council's own building control service or a private Approved Inspector. For listed buildings, building control must be coordinated with Listed Building Consent requirements.

Dulwich Picture Gallery (Grade I, Sir John Soane) is the world's oldest purpose-built public art gallery. Southwark Cathedral (Grade I) anchors the historic Borough Market area. The remains of Winchester Palace (Scheduled Monument, Grade I) are a significant medieval survival in Bankside. The Dulwich Estate's unique governance (managed under a statutory scheme) gives it one of the most distinctive planning contexts in London. Around 35 conservation areas protect a wide range of historic environments. Listed Building Consent is required in addition to planning permission for any works to a listed building that would affect its special architectural or historic interest, including internal works.

Environment Agency

Flood risk and environmental permitting
Environment Agency - Thames Region
Flood risk, environmental permitting
Environment
Thames tidal flood risk is significant for the northern riverside areas, particularly Bankside and Bermondsey. Parts of Bermondsey and Rotherhithe lie within Flood Zone 3. The Grand Surrey Canal (now largely infilled) creates some residual surface water issues. A Flood Risk Assessment is required for development in flood risk zones. Check also the Sustainable Drainage System (SuDS) requirements for all major development.
